Does turmeric increase nitric oxide?

In healthy middle-aged and older adults, 12 weeks of curcumin supplementation improves resistance artery endothelial function by increasing vascular nitric oxide bioavailability and reducing oxidative stress, while also improving conduit artery endothelial function.

Is Nitric Oxide bad for your liver?

The liver is one organ clearly influenced by nitric oxide, and acute versus chronic exposure to this substance has been associated with distinct patterns of liver disease. Bacterial infections, including the sepsis syndrome, acutely increase nitric oxide systemically and may lead to acute hepatic dysfunction.

Is Nitric Oxide bad for your kidneys?

Nitric oxide has been implicated in many physiologic processes that influence both acute and long-term control of kidney function. Its net effect in the kidney is to promote natriuresis and diuresis, contributing to adaptation to variations of dietary salt intake and maintenance of normal blood pressure.

What does nitric oxide do?

In the body, the amino acid arginine changes into nitric oxide (NO). Nitric oxide is a powerful neurotransmitter that helps blood vessels relax and also improves circulation. Some evidence shows that arginine may help improve blood flow in the arteries of the heart.

Can you get too much nitric oxide?

Excessive nitric oxide

Just as deficiency of nitric oxide can lead to disease, too much can also cause disease. Nitric oxide is released from the cerebral vasculature, brain tissue and nerve endings. It may cause headache in migraine.

Does nitric oxide help you sleep?

“It is widely accepted that nitric oxide facilitates sleep(S).” NO is intimately involved in non-rapid eye movement sleep(NREM sleep) and sleep homeostasis(S). In this study they show that inhibition of nitric oxide synthesis(one of the pathways that creates NO) suppresses spontaneous sleep.
